Well ATM particularly stands for asynchronous transfer mode and is often defined as a standard cell centered switching strategy which expressly uses asynchronous time division multiplexing which enables encoding of specific data into definite sized cells or cell relay and gives distinct data link layer support that especially operate on OSI Layer 1 physical links. Oftentimes people confuse it with packet switched networks such as the Internet Protocol or Ethernet where differing sized tiny packets are used for data transport.
ATM or asynchronous transfer mode generally possesses properties of two types of networking. This means that it can be employed in each of circuit switched as well as packet switched networking. This allows it to operate as the ideal solution to a broad range of data transfer. It is also very appropriate for real time media transport. The model which is mainly employed in this particular manner of data transfer is primarily connection oriented, therefore readily joining the two end points with virtual circuit even before the data beginning to transmit.
Asynchronous transfer mode solutions will easily be applied for mainly LAN and WAN connections. ATM additionally has some alternative unique features that are mentioned briefly as follows:
Asynchronous transfer mode effortlessly delivers excellent transmission rates for both WAN and LAN connections by basically permitting distributed programs of high power that previously could only be employed in a LAN network but failed to work on WAN systems.
As far as traffic is concerned, ATM specifically employs a virtual network for driving traffic within different locations. In addition to point to point communications, ATM is also useful where an individual sender and multiple receiver services are concerned because of its multicasting capability.
